For professionals who rely on spatial data, moving from the standard version of Google Earth represents a significant upgrade in capability. Google Earth Pro is the advanced desktop application designed for individuals and organizations that require precise measurements, detailed data export, and high-resolution output. This enhanced version transforms the familiar globe into a powerful geographic information system (GIS) tool without the complexity of enterprise-level software.
Key Professional Features and Functionalities
The primary distinction between the standard offering and the Pro iteration lies in its robust feature set for professional analysis. Users gain access to a suite of tools that allow for precise measurement of distances and areas directly on the 3D globe. This functionality is invaluable for urban planning, real estate assessment, and environmental studies, providing concrete data rather than just visual estimates.
Advanced Movie Making and Data Visualization
One of the most compelling advantages is the integrated movie maker, which allows users to create cinematic tours of geographic data. Unlike basic screen recording, this feature enables the creation of dynamic fly-throughs with custom paths, annotations, and adjustable frame rates. This capability is essential for presenting complex spatial narratives to stakeholders, clients, or students in a visually engaging format.
Data Management and Integration
Handling complex data layers is a core strength of the Pro version. Users can import and export data in multiple formats, including KML and KMZ, ensuring compatibility with a wide range of GIS workflows. This flexibility allows professionals to integrate existing datasets from other sources, creating a comprehensive view of their area of interest that is not possible with the free version.

Target Applications Across Industries
The versatility of this application extends across numerous sectors. Real estate professionals utilize it to create virtual property tours, highlighting neighborhood features and lot dimensions. Architects and engineers rely on the accurate terrain modeling to assess site feasibility and visualize project impacts within the existing landscape.
System Requirements and Installation
Installing the software is straightforward, as Google manages the licensing directly from their official page. The download is free of charge, though it requires a verified Google account to activate the Pro features. The application runs efficiently on standard hardware, making it accessible to a wide range of users without necessitating high-end workstations.
